How to use Constructor using getActivity()?

Hi I am working with android. I had created viewpager app using fragments, Now I wanted to add constructor in my adpter class. I used get Activity() instead of context, but it shows an error. How can I do this???

Here is my code:

my adapter.java

   public Swipe_adapter(FragmentActivity fragmentActivity, String[] appname,
        String[] desc, int[] logo, int[] button, int[] rating) {
         this.context = getActivity();
          this.appname = appname;
          this.desc = desc;
          this.logo = logo;
          this.button = button;
          this.rating=rating;

   }

getActivity() is a function defined in Fragment class. You cannot use that inside your adapter.

So you need to give your fragmentActivity object as Context like

this.context= fragmentActivity;
